5. Sports Therapist: Learn The Fundamentals Of Sports Therapy
Owners and Managers of fitness facilities and gymnasia are fighting hard to both retain existing customer figures and increase membership numbers whilst maintaining staffing levels.
In the ever-expanding health & fitness industry it will be the better-qualified, more dedicated instructors and therapists, armed with a variety of skills and knowledge who will succeed and enable their employers to reach their targets.
The work of a sports therapist will involve a variety of activities such as massage, use of fitness testing equipment and weights and giving advice on a number of topics with the aim being to maintain or elevate fitness levels of clients and to rehabilitate minor sporting injuries.

You will also receive a CPD Certificate, CPD stands for Continuing Professional Development. It refers to the process of tracking and documenting the skills, knowledge and experience that you gain both formally and informally as you work, beyond any initial training. Continuing Professional Development is important because it delivers benefits to the individual, their profession and the public. CPD ensures your capabilities keep pace with the current standards of others in the same field.
